On 3/27/2023 at 5:42 PM, Dave72dt said:

One of the questions that always come up in 12V conversions is "How do I convert the radio from 6V+ to 12V-?  Is it simple?  Is it expensive?  Is it worth the conversion to 12V?  I think the cheap step downs would work for some of the accessory circuits.  For example , would a 25 amp rated step down work on a circuit protected by a 20 amp fuse, using the step down to provide the power to the fuse?  What does the light switch have for a fse?  20?25?  Heater? 15?  But what do you do about the radio if it's polarity sensitive?

Fuses first, then step down. A high watt power resistor will work fine. Just keep in mind, they get hot. Most circuits never had fuses in these old cars. On my 50, the radio was 14amp i believe. So, 14 amps x 6 volts is 84 watts of power dissipation. 6 volts ÷ 14 amps is .429 ohms. So you need a 100 watt half ohm resistor or two 50 watt one ohm resistors connected in parallel. That should knock off 6.5 volts from your 12.6v. Fun stuff. Good luck.

Other than the radio, there is nothing in the vehicle that is hard to convert to 12v operation.  Some items do not care, switches, some do care, light bulbs.

 

If you have electric wipers and a heater then you get into issues. 

 

The wipers will work at warp speed.  I used a current limiting circuit I built to slow that down, not 100% satisfied with that option though. 

 

For the heater blower, here is what I did.

 

http://www.yourolddad.com/blower-motor

 

For the gauges, the only one that might be affected is the fuel gauge, if your sender had two terminals it won't be, if it is a single one like my 51 it will be.  A "Runtz Resistor" on the fuel gauge + terminal fixes that.  The rest of the gauges, except the ammeter, are mechanical, change the bulbs and done.  The ammeter will need the two wires on the terminals swapped, otherwise it will read discharge when it's charging and charging when it is actually discharging (assuming 122 negative ground).

 

Finally, the battery will need replaced.

 

The only mandatory items initially are the bulbs, battery and alternator.  The rest can be done at your leisure.
